We are looking for a Technical Support Expert who will ensure the highest standards of safety and quality across our regional workshop network. You will solve complex technical problems, coach workshop teams, and improve processes that shape the customer experience. Working closely with a team of experienced specialists, you will provide premium technical support to authorized Service Partners in the Nordic region.
What awaits you?
- Provide escalated technical support to authorized Service Partners, collaborating with the Technical Support hub first line.
- Deliver onsite expert technical support at Service Partner locations as needed.
- Coach Service Partners on associated processes, systems, and current topics.
- Produce communications such as guidelines, bulletins, and newsletters.
- Conduct technical investigations on-site with external partners.
- Report new faults and quality deviations to BMW product development.
What should you bring along?
- Minimum 5 years’ experience working for Aftersales OEM.
-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al.
- Strong negotiation and influencing skills with confidence in presenting and discussing topics.
- In-depth product knowledge of BMW and MINI vehicles, with a good understanding of BMW systems.
- High accuracy in data handling and a systematic problem-solving mindset.
- Self-driven and proactive personality with a strong interest in the latest technology.
- BMW High-Voltage Expert (HVE) certificate or equivalent from other manufacturers, or experience in Electrical/Electronic Engineering is a strong plus.
- Valid driving license and ability to travel on short notice.
- Proficiency in English and at least one Nordic language (Swedish, Danish, Norwegian, or Finnish).
